Pumpkin Chunkin'
November 1, 2025 | Schiele Museum
Prepare for a grand Pumpkin Chunkin' spectacle on the Nature Trail at Schiele Museum. Behold pumpkins as they take flight toward our castle keep! Bring your own pumpkin or procure one from our horde while supplies last. Launch it toward the "castle" target using the museum's giant trebuchet (a medieval catapult). It's a blast for all ages!

Geology Rocks
November 15, 2025 | Schiele Museum
Rockhounds of all ages can explore geo-presentations, Q&A sessions with geologists, and hands-on activities that make learning fun. Bring along a mystery rock from your backyard for identification, learn about landslides and earthquakes, and mine for gemstones in the running-water sluice — take home what you find! Geology Rocks! is included with museum admission, and gemstone mining is available for $5 per person.
